Is it ok to rent mopeds....

 

Only if you are a very experienced rider would I recommed this. My husband has 25+ years of motorcycle riding experience and he wanted to rent a moped. After he actually got to the island and saw the other drivers, he quickly changed his mind! Many a tourist have been injured on mopeds in Bermuda...not a good way to spend a vacation.

My wife and I were moped veterans until we witnessed a fatality 3 years ago between a moped and a small truck when the moped driver turned right at a round about instead of making a left.not a pretty site.We now purchase a 3 day transportation pass.
